Output c763c18e9459dd69047306c64c8d3f814b725ad7cb23722e4cde8686bc8d9c88:12

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 3e8b1a5cddada2aee4f2c44a4a0ac135993c898d
address
bc1q86935hxa4k32ae8jc39y5zkpxkvnezvdy587k6
transaction
c763c18e9459dd69047306c64c8d3f814b725ad7cb23722e4cde8686bc8d9c88
confirmations
181664
spent
true